Benefits of FCA membership

The FCA is the lead trade association for the Fencing Industry. Established since 1942 the Association strives to support the fencing industry in all aspects of business from discounted products to campaigning for change. Membership is on an annual basis offering a range of benefits including:

EXPERT ADVICE from an experienced team offering professional and confidential advice on all business matters.

LEGAL HELPLINE – Members Free 20 minutes telephone legal advice (per matter), plus specific experts on employment and construction law.

HEALTH & SAFETY ADVICE LINE - Telephone advice line provided by the Association’s Health and Safety Consultants.

QUALITY ASSURANCE HELPLINE - If you are considering becoming a Quality Assured company or are already accredited for your Quality Management System, the FCA provide free advice to Members. Affinity Group QA Accreditation Scheme are available at discounted process.

AN ARBITRATION SERVICE is offered FREE to Members of the Association.

FCA MEMBERS INSURANCE SCHEME - Competitive rate tailored insurance solutions exclusive to Members of the FCA. Nationwide coverage by dedicated and experienced staff providing a 24-hour in-house expert claims service.

REPRESENTATION - The FCA works closely with a number of organisations to campaign on behalf of the fencing industry. It is involved with Lantra SSC to ensure that qualifications are suited to industry and representative of site requirements. The FCA also works in partnership with the Highways Agency, ConstructionSkills, the Home Office and funding bodies to ensure that industry has a voice. Has a joint partnership arrangement with CSCS to offer a FISS/CSCS skills cards for industry.
